Аннотация
Formulas for the unbalance components of the hemispherical resonator gyro (HRG) with a shell of variable thickness in meridian direction are obtained. Various laws of thickness reduction from the pole to the edge are considered. It is shown that for the second form of excited oscillations, relative error in unbalance components (with the thickness variation neglected) can reach 10–15%. The obtained formulas for unbalance components, taking into account the variable thickness of the shell, can significantly improve the accuracy of HRG balancing, which is the most important process in the manufacture of medium and high precision devices.
